回答:
はい、そうです。
Eclipseを使用すると、すべての開発者が共有できる独自のエクスポート可能なコードスタイルを定義できます。独自の書式設定スタイルを設定したくない場合は、開発者にEclipseのデフォルトの書式設定を使用するように伝えることができます。デフォルトを使用する場合でも、すべての開発者が使用するために、それをエクスポートして共有ネットワークドライブに配置することをお勧めします。後で1つを変更することにした場合、簡単にできるようになります。
とにかく、できるだけ早く開始することをお勧めします。最善はプロジェクトの開始時であり、コードを常に選択した形式にフォーマットすることです。開発中に純粋な「フォーマットコミット」を避けることをお勧めします。「実際の」コミットと区別するのが難しいからです。それが実際に意味することは、開発者がコミットに厳密であるべきだということです。
また、それは私の個人的な意見に過ぎないため、最後に付けましたが、行ごとに80文字の制限を削除することを検討してください(または120文字の大きな文字に拡張してください) Eclipseのデフォルトの自動フォーマットの行の長さ。現在、すべてのユーザーが大画面と大画面解像度を持っているので大丈夫です。そのテーマについては、ワイドスクリーンモニターの質問と回答の時間に80文字の制限がまだ関連していることを確認してください、それからあなたはあなた自身の決定をすることができるかもしれません。
編集:Thorbjørnは、「ファイルが保存されるたびにフォーマットする」機能について良い点を述べています。
はい、それは非常に良い習慣です。これにより、エディターで開いたときにソースファイルがどのように表示されるかを全員が同意するようになります。
さらに、「ファイルが保存されるたびにフォーマットする」機能について非常に良い経験をしました。(標準のEclipseフォーマッター構成を使用します)。
Eclipseのプロパティを開いて有効にし、Java-> Editor-> Save Actionsを選択します。「保存時に選択したアクションを実行する」および「ソースコードをフォーマットする」を有効にします。
その理由は、当然、コードは常にフォーマットされるため、編集時に中断を恐れずに自由にフォーマットできるからです。これにより、ソースリポジトリのログが正確になります(フォレンジック分析を行う場合に重要です)。
皆さんが従うコーディング標準が必要です。これが外部ツール(インデントなど)、またはIDEによって強制されるか、手作業によって強制されるかは、無関係です。関連するのは、コミットの前に行う必要があることです。
プロジェクト/会社で明確に定義されたコーディング標準に従うことをお勧めします。それを行う方法はさまざまですが、組織に最適なものを選択するだけです。誰もがEclipseを使用している場合、プロジェクト用にエクスポート可能なコード形式を作成し、開発者にそれを広げることができます(Eclipseには、保存ごとにファイルを自動的にフォーマットするオプションもあります)が、選択した形式を説明するドキュメントを作成することをお勧めします。